Vaccine pass: a bill presented next week


“The Omicron variant is reshuffling the cards,” confessed on franceinfo this Tuesday morning the government spokesperson, Gabriel Attal. As it develops faster than all the other variants known until then, on average 70% faster, according to him, the government does not want to wait any longer and is accelerating on the vaccine pass project. The schedule of the bill on the vaccine pass is brought forward by one week.

The government will indeed present it to the exceptional Council of Ministers next week, on December 27. “We would have a law commission on December 29, with a hearing of Olivier Véran, and an examination in the hemicycle from January 3,” confirmed to Release the deputy LREM Jean-Pierre Pont. The government wants to accelerate once again on vaccination, and tighten the noose on the unvaccinated. The government, which is consulting parliamentary groups on Tuesday, aims for a “final adoption” by Parliament “from the first half of January,” the government spokesperson confirmed at midday.

Speed ​​up on vaccination

In this sense, Gabriel Attal recalled that the booster dose was effective against the Omicron variant: “When we recalled, we are very strongly protected against Omicron”, he hammered. However, he admitted that the country was entering “a period of strong turbulence” and that he did not want to “exclude” anything, starting with a re-containment: “I never exclude anything on principle”, he conceded . As for the corporate health pass, the idea is still on the table and discussions will be held during the day.

This morning, the Minister of Health, Olivier Véran, welcomed the booster doses administered a few days in advance. “Today we will reach 20 million recalls […] We continue, we amplify, we will achieve it together “, he unveiled. For his part, Gabriel Attal repeated that the government wanted to put in place” the vaccine pass without delay. “He also added that in Ile-de-France -from France, “one in three contamination seems to be linked to the Omicron variant.” Adding: “Omicron is arriving in our country and if it represented 10% of the contaminations this weekend, we are probably beyond today and far beyond in certain regions, notably in Ile-de-France, in particular in Paris. ”The incidence rate in the country is today 537 cases per 100,000 inhabitants.
